Of course, it is possible to have a normal functioning body with only one working kidney. It is because quite many people have just one kidney naturally or because they gave up one. The single kidney can filter waste products and fluids, regulate blood pressure, and support other vital processes in the body. Most people with only one kidney do not face any serious health issues. It is necessary to take care of the only remaining kidney. It is necessary to lead an active, healthy lifestyle, control blood pressure and blood sugar, stay hydrated, and visit your doctor regularly. In case you have only one kidney and experience swelling, changes in urination, or high blood pressure, you should consult a doctor right away. If you only have one kidney, you should only take water pills under the care of your doctor. Your kidney function will need to be tested to make sure that your kidney is working at a strong enough level to be able to handle the diuretic. The doctor will be able to choose the right type for you.

For a transplant the donor's kidney has to be suitable for you. Blood types and tissues types are matched to get as close a match as possible. Some body like a close relative is a good donor. The donor should have no major health problems and the recipient should have no other major health problems apart from the kidney failure.
